# Pagination config — Lanternfish Public API
#
# Welcome aboard. All list endpoints are cursor-paginated; offset params
# were removed in v3. PAGE_SIZE_DEFAULT=25 and PAGE_SIZE_MAX=100 are hard
# caps enforced at the gateway, not per-route. Cursors are opaque — never
# parse them client-side or in tests. Raising PAGE_SIZE_MAX needs a perf
# review first. Cursors are signed before leaving the service, and the
# signing secret is set on the line directly below.

vault entry, yagef-bahop: COURIER_KEY29=5cc62eb51255862256337c33c5be9

## Runbook: SDK Parity Verification — Corvine Platform

Before any release, confirm feature parity between the Corvine Swift SDK and the Corvine Kotlin SDK. Run the parity matrix script against both builds; every public method, error code, and retry behavior must match the canonical spec. Document any intentional divergence in the exceptions file and obtain lead sign-off. Once the matrix passes cleanly, record the run against the build token below.

session token of yajog-hadup = htk4_658b

Step 4: Re-run the integration suite for Paylark before promoting. The settlement tests against the Brindle sandbox are flaky under load; a single retry is acceptable, two failures are not. If the suite stays red, roll back the candidate and ping the on-call. Once green, tag the build and sign it with the release key shown below.

deploy key for fafof-yaguf: bky4_zHj6

The processor polls the intake queue every 30 seconds, classifies bounces as hard or soft using the rules in the classifier module, and writes suppression entries with a reason code and timestamp. Soft bounces are retried up to four times over 48 hours before suppression. If the queue backlog exceeds 10,000, scale the workers before investigating classification errors, since misclassification rarely causes backlog. To inspect suppression entries directly, connect to the bounce database using the string below.

database URL for bahop-yagep: mssql://sildor_svc:35ha7jz@db-fb6d.nelvrodyn.example:5432/casath

Ticket: consent banner rollout blocked. Vault holding the Tessel banner config keys auto-locked after the rotation job failed. Rollout to the Vornmark region is paused. Review the retry patch in branch cb-rollout-fix; logic looks sound. Unlock the vault first using the recovery passphrase below.

recovery phrase for fawif-kahog: istax-oliwyn-istwyn